As much as we aim to leave work at home, we never really can. We’re human and we will still share office stories with our significant other when we get home and tell our co-workers all about our weekends.

Because these two are undeniably intertwined, it’s important to find the balance we need—both at work and at home—and learn how to de-stress no matter where we may be.

Did you know, most of us spend about half of our waking hours at work? Shouldn’t those hours be happy ones? I believe most Americans in the workplace would be happier (and, thus, more effective) if they 1) contributed to their company’s purpose, 2) felt engaged and 3) felt dignified. So, let’s make 2022 the Year of Organizational Health with these healthy habits:

  1. Contributing Toward Purpose:

    Do you feel your role in the workplace contributes to your organization’s overall purpose? What about your employees? Leaders, this is a great question to ask in one-on-ones. When it comes down to it, we all want to know we’re making a difference and moving our company toward larger goals. If you’re not currently contributing to company goals, brainstorm some ways you can and bring them to your leader. Proactivity is a gift!
  2. Building Engagement:

    “All work and no play makes Jack a dull boy,” right? So, toss in that silly joke, take three minutes to ask about your associates’ weekend and start each meeting with a round of “Good News.” Have some meaningful conversations and work to understand your associates’ dreams, goals and aspirations. Employees who feel engaged are much more likely to be effective workers.
  3. Spreading Dignity:

    We all want to feel respected, heard and liked. At Prophit Co. we contribute to this goal by sharing “Dignifies” in our Morning Huddle, thanking our co-workers and associates for the small, everyday moments when they have gone above and beyond. Take time to honor the people who contribute to even small wins. Give me a score of small wins over a big one any day.

    We also schedule weekly Dignify Check-Ins so we are reminded of each Prophiteer’s personal motivations and how we can best communicate with them. We also give our associates ample time in one-on-ones to discuss what’s going well, what challenges they face and provide a listening ear so they feel heard.
